The deadline for entries for the Recruitment Industry Disability Initiative (RIDI) Awards 2019 has just been extended to Friday 08 February at 6 pm.
Kate Headley, spokesperson for the Recruitment Industry Disability Initiative said:
“Once again we’ve been overwhelmed and inspired by the very high standard of entries for this year’s RIDI Awards, and I’d like to thank all those who have already entered.”
“Recently, there has been several appeals for an extension to the deadline. The RIDI Executive Committee has considered these requests and unanimously decided to shift the deadline for all entries to Friday the 8th of February. By doing so, we hope that those who felt they didn’t have the capacity to complete an entry in time are given a chance to share their stories.”
All employers and recruiters are welcome to enter the awards, which celebrate the progress of organisations that break down the barriers facing people with disabilities in the recruitment industry.
The awards are the perfect place for inclusive employers and recruiters to share your stories of success in this area so you can inspire others and gain the recognition you deserve.
RIDI is a unique initiative to drive change in recruitment and remove the barriers faced by the millions of people with disabilities who are entering or progressing through the job market.
RIDI believes more needs to be done to build disability confidence into recruitment and employment strategies and actively campaigns to achieve this.
The RIDI awards are the recruitment industry’s only disability awards and form a key part of RIDI’s work, which is why we are proud to be a supporter of them.
The RIDI Awards 2019 categories you can now enter are:
1. Getting Started
2. Individual Choice
3. Extending The Reach
4. Reasonable Adjustments In Recruitment
5. Disability Confident
6. Innovation in Assessment
7. Supply Chain Management
8. Training and Development
9. Disability Specialist
